How Success in Venezuela Set Trump Up for Disaster in Iran The Trump administration's vaunted "success" in Venezuela has been exposed as a mirage by Iran's enduring resistance.
Five months into a war that was supposed to be short lived, President Donald Trump is increasingly frustrated with Tehran's refusal to concede to his demands.
In January, Trump and his team removed Nicolás Maduro from power in Venezuela through a daring predawn raid, replacing him with Delcy Rodríguez, who has proven willing to cede control to Washington.
